MCQ 16: "Sum of all the currents meeting at a point is zero", stated law is:

  1. Kirchhoff's first rule
  2. Kirchhoff's third rule
  3. Kirchhoff's fourth rule
  4. Kirchhoff's second rule

MCQ 17: When the condition R1/R2 = R3/R4 is satisfied, the current in the galvanometer of Wheatstone bridge is:

  1. 1
  2. 0
  3. min
  4. max

MCQ 18: Bar of iron 2 cm × 2 cm having area 4 cm² and resistivity of 11 × 10-8Ω meter will have resistance of:

  1. 2.1 × 10-4 Ω
  2. 3.1 × 10-4 Ω
  3. 4.1 × 10-4 Ω
  4. 1.1 × 10-4 Ω

MCQ 19: Current flowing from higher potential to lower potential is known as:

  1. electronic current
  2. protonic current
  3. current
  4. conventional current

MCQ 20: Filament bulbs are the best examples of the:

  1. non-ohmic devices
  2. resistive devices
  3. ohmic devices
  4. electric devices
